Garden Deweeding in Ventura County, CA
Garden deweeding services involve removing unwanted weeds from lawns, flower beds, vegetable gardens, and other landscaped areas. This service helps maintain a healthy, attractive outdoor space by preventing weeds from competing with desired plants for nutrients and water. Projects can range from routine weed removal in residential yards to more extensive efforts in larger gardens or landscaped commercial properties. Common Garden Deweeding Jobs
Garden Deweeding - removal of weeds to improve garden appearance and plant health.
Pathway and driveway weed control - clearing weeds from paved surfaces to prevent damage and maintain safety.
Flower bed weed removal - keeping flower beds tidy and free of invasive plants.
Lawn weed management - reducing unwanted grasses to promote healthy turf growth.
Vegetable garden weed control - preventing weeds from competing with edible plants for nutrients.
Hardscape weed removal - eliminating weeds from patios, walkways, and other paved areas.
Garden Deweeding Questions
What areas do garden deweeding services cover? Services typically include removal of weeds from flower beds, lawns, pathways, and other landscaped areas around properties in Ventura County and nearby regions.
What types of weeds are commonly removed? Both invasive and common weeds such as dandelions, crabgrass, clover, and other unwanted plants are addressed during deweeding services.
Is deweeding suitable for all garden types? Yes, deweeding can be performed in various garden styles, including traditional, xeriscape, and vegetable gardens, to maintain a tidy appearance.
What should property owners do before deweeding services? Clear the area of any large debris or obstacles to facilitate efficient weed removal and ensure safety during the process.
